Transaction 058c835d3e13809e88879590f37c462a709db803a9e190e71fc658349cc6cf26

1 Input
2 Outputs
  • 058c835d3e13809e88879590f37c462a709db803a9e190e71fc658349cc6cf26:0
  • value  1008420434
    address  17LZDH4UXENcaWHxvy1Mo3ZTmNgPr7AW2N
  • 058c835d3e13809e88879590f37c462a709db803a9e190e71fc658349cc6cf26:1
  • value  199965000
    address  1DHrfQdM1XmHawYVeKSPt4ucvi2iynrhgR